Biologically, implantation is the process by which a fertilized embryo finds a stable, nurturing place within the endometrium—the inner lining of the uterus. Each menstrual cycle, this tissue thickens and becomes more receptive, preparing to host an embryo if conception occurs. This phase is known as the “fertility window,” when the endometrium is at its peak for facilitating pregnancy.
However, implantation doesn’t always happen as planned. Certain issues in the endometrium can make it challenging for the embryo to implant. For instance, if the tissue hasn’t developed properly or if there are structural issues, such as polyps, adhesions, or fibroids, the embryo may struggle to attach. Additionally, if the timing of the endometrial receptivity doesn’t align with the embryo’s development, pregnancy may not occur.
This highlights that while implantation might seem simple, it’s actually a complex process that requires precise synchronization between the embryo and uterus.

Implantation failure: An Isolated Event or a recurrent problem?
To understand why embryos sometimes fail to implant, it’s essential to recognize the complexity of this process, which involves both the embryo and the uterine environment. Occasionally, implantation failure is an isolated incident without a clear cause. In such cases, it doesn’t necessarily indicate an ongoing fertility issue—sometimes, the embryo simply couldn’t adhere to the endometrium and stopped developing.
However, some people experience repeated implantation failures, known as “recurrent implantation failure.” This is when, despite multiple attempts (usually three or more embryo transfers), implantation has not succeeded. In these instances, specific factors may be interfering with the implantation process, which requires further investigation.
What Causes Implantation Failures?
Implantation failures can arise due to various factors, which fall into several categories: embryo-related, uterine, immunological, and hormonal.
- Embryo Factors
Embryo Quality: Not all embryos have the potential to develop fully. In the lab, the quality of an embryo can be assessed, which plays a crucial role in successful implantation. Genetic factors, like chromosomal abnormalities, can also affect embryo viability.
Embryo Selection: In some cases, advanced selection techniques like preimplantation genetic testing (PGT-A) help identify embryos with a strong genetic profile, increasing the chances of successful implantation. - Uterine Factors
Endometrial Receptivity: For implantation to occur, the endometrium needs to be in its optimal phase, known as the “implantation window.” If the endometrium isn’t properly prepared, or if this “window” is misaligned, implantation may fail.
Structural Issues: Physical anomalies, such as polyps, fibroids, or uterine adhesions, can hinder the embryo from implanting correctly. Ultrasound or hysteroscopy can help diagnose these issues. - Immunological and Hormonal Factors
Hormonal Imbalance: Improper levels of hormones like progesterone or estrogen can disrupt the endometrium’s preparation.
Immune Response: In some cases, the immune system may treat the embryo as a “foreign body,” impacting implantation. Though this is less common, specific tests can evaluate immune activity in such cases.

How Can Assisted Reproduction Help You Achieve a Pregnancy Despite Implantation Failures?
When implantation failures occur, assisted reproduction offers personalized solutions to boost your chances of success. Each cycle begins with thorough analysis, including advanced tests to identify potential causes behind these failures. These tests cover embryo quality and detailed endometrial evaluations.
Embryo analysis is key: techniques like preimplantation genetic testing (PGT) allow us to select embryos with optimal genetic structure, enhancing the likelihood of successful implantation. Similarly, tests like the Endometrial Receptivity Analysis (ERA) identify the exact moment when the endometrium is most receptive, aligning embryo transfer with each woman’s unique “implantation window.”
Furthermore, assisted reproduction provides options like controlled ovarian stimulation and personalized hormonal evaluations, which optimize both egg quality and uterine conditions. With these techniques, the chances of achieving and maintaining a pregnancy significantly improve, even after previous implantation failures.
